Villages the songs were collected in

Of the 96 poems collected in this place, 11 name a smaller place on their archive record; the remaining 85 records give no finer place, or one of a kind this list does not cover. The counts reflect how often collectors wrote an address down, not how much was sung. Names are shown as written on the records, so they span different eras’ commune divisions; a place may be where the song was written down or where the singer came from, and a name marked (?) was uncertain in the record itself.
